“I am suspicious of this unless the military ballots are identified separately.”

Military ballots are handled through the military mail system. They are identifiable. In 2000 DemocRAT attorneys in Florida managed to disqualify military ballots because they were not postmarked as required by Florida law — that was because service people do not pay postage (that law has since been superseded by a federal law). So, yes, military ballots *can* be identified.
